网站分析系统中网站外数据导入方案的设计与实现
发布时间:2021-06-07 04:10
随着网站分析技术的发展,如今的网站分析系统已不仅仅是简单的流量分析工具,还可以结合网站外第三方提供的数据针对网站在整个互联网中的营销效果进行评估,这就是网站外的网站分析(Off-Site Web Analytics)。第三方数据的导入方式是网站外的网站分析技术的一个难点,该问题的解决方案分为三个关键步骤:定义数据类型及结构,传输数据,配置报表系统进行数据展示。当前业界往往采取定制开发的解决办法来解决这一问题:双方先就数据类型与结构达成共识,然后系统针对第三方的数据结构,编写特定的数据文件解析脚本;第三方通过FTP定时发送巨大的数据文件,由服务器解析脚本解析后存入数据库;报表系统中第三方数据的展现方式是预定义的。这一方案的缺陷在于定制开发成分过重,效率极低;FTP发送数据文件不可靠,漏发数据文件会导致严重损失,定时的数据发送使得数据延迟性提高;用户在使用报表系统时无法自定义,不能完全满足需求。本文提出以下方案来解决第三方数据导入的问题:提供第三方数据定义的平台,将数据定义工作可视化自动化;使用Web Service的方式进行数据的传输,即传即处理,增加数据传输的灵活度和可靠性;为用户提供...
【文章来源】:南京大学江苏省 211工程院校 985工程院校 教育部直属院校
【文章页数】:70 页
【学位级别】:硕士
【文章目录】:
摘要
Abstract
图目录
表目录
第一章 引言
1.1 数字营销与网站分析
1.2 网站外的网站分析
1.3 国内网站分析的发展概况
1.4 本文主要研究的工作
1.5 本文的组织结构
1.6 本章小结
第二章 技术综述
2.1 Web Service技术
2.2 PHP
2.2.1 Symfony MVC框架(Mojavi框架)
2.2.2 DB_SQL
2.2.3 NuSOAP
2.3 Web Analytics系统概述
2.3.1 工作原理
2.3.2 系统架构及内部接口
2.4 本章小结
第三章 网站外数据导入方案的分析
3.1 项目背景
3.2 需求分析
3.2.1 可视化数据定义功能需求分析
3.2.2 基于Web Service的数据上传功能需求分析
3.2.3 数据配置与映射功能需求分析
3.2.4 非功能性需求
3.3 本章小结
第四章 网站外数据导入方案的设计
4.1 总体设计
4.2 可视化数据定义方案的设计
4.2.1 数据库设计
4.2.2 结构及接口设计
4.2.3 UI设计
4.3 基于Web Service的数据上传方案的设计
4.4 数据配置与映射方案的设计
4.4.1 数据库设计
4.4.2 结构及接口设计
4.4.3 UI设计
4.5 本章小结
第五章 网站外数据导入方案的实现
5.1 可视化数据定义方案的实现
5.1.1 数据库表的创建
5.1.2 ProductClassification模块实现
5.1.3 SDK模块的实现
5.1.4 ClassificationService模块的实现
5.2 基于Web Service的数据上传方案的实现
5.2.1 UploadClassification模块的实现
5.2.2 SDK模块的实现
5.3 数据配置与映射方案的实现
5.3.1 数据库表的创建
5.3.2 IntegrationClassification模块的实现
5.4 本章小结
第六章 总结与展望
6.1 总结
6.2 进一步工作展望
参考文献
致谢
本文编号:3215829
【文章来源】:南京大学江苏省 211工程院校 985工程院校 教育部直属院校
【文章页数】:70 页
【学位级别】:硕士
【文章目录】:
摘要
Abstract
图目录
表目录
第一章 引言
1.1 数字营销与网站分析
1.2 网站外的网站分析
1.3 国内网站分析的发展概况
1.4 本文主要研究的工作
1.5 本文的组织结构
1.6 本章小结
第二章 技术综述
2.1 Web Service技术
2.2 PHP
2.2.1 Symfony MVC框架(Mojavi框架)
2.2.2 DB_SQL
2.2.3 NuSOAP
2.3 Web Analytics系统概述
2.3.1 工作原理
2.3.2 系统架构及内部接口
2.4 本章小结
第三章 网站外数据导入方案的分析
3.1 项目背景
3.2 需求分析
3.2.1 可视化数据定义功能需求分析
3.2.2 基于Web Service的数据上传功能需求分析
3.2.3 数据配置与映射功能需求分析
3.2.4 非功能性需求
3.3 本章小结
第四章 网站外数据导入方案的设计
4.1 总体设计
4.2 可视化数据定义方案的设计
4.2.1 数据库设计
4.2.2 结构及接口设计
4.2.3 UI设计
4.3 基于Web Service的数据上传方案的设计
4.4 数据配置与映射方案的设计
4.4.1 数据库设计
4.4.2 结构及接口设计
4.4.3 UI设计
4.5 本章小结
第五章 网站外数据导入方案的实现
5.1 可视化数据定义方案的实现
5.1.1 数据库表的创建
5.1.2 ProductClassification模块实现
5.1.3 SDK模块的实现
5.1.4 ClassificationService模块的实现
5.2 基于Web Service的数据上传方案的实现
5.2.1 UploadClassification模块的实现
5.2.2 SDK模块的实现
5.3 数据配置与映射方案的实现
5.3.1 数据库表的创建
5.3.2 IntegrationClassification模块的实现
5.4 本章小结
第六章 总结与展望
6.1 总结
6.2 进一步工作展望
参考文献
致谢
本文编号:3215829
本文链接:https://www.wllwen.com/guanlilunwen/ydhl/3215829.html